The Speaker: Jan Stannard
Jan is a co-founder and Chair of Trustees of the national rewilding charity Heal. She is also a co-founder and director of Bookmycharge, the bookable EV charging service, dubbed ‘Airbnb for electric cars’. She moved into the charity sector after 40 years serving on company boards in the strategic communications and digital marketing sectors. She first became active in campaigning for wildlife in 2015 when she set up a local swift group, which has since organised the installation of hundreds of swift boxes. She also oversaw a the largest ever amphibian ladder project in England in 2018, helping stop migrating toads from drowning in road drains. She has a BA in Geography and a first-class honours degree in Psychology, and while studying for the latter, qualified as an executive coach and trained as a resilience specialist.
Heal Rewilding was launched in March 2020 to raise money to buy land in England for nature recovery, climate change action and wellbeing. The charity’s goal is to create a new site in every English county: 48 sites in total, covering 24,000 acres. Heal acquired its first site, Heal Somerset, in December 2022 which is now open to the public.
